Review №18

Best park around! Large playscape area for this kids, small fenced in water area during the summer, plenty of ball fields and big open grassy areas for those that just want to run in the grass. A well maintained path circles the park for walkers/joggers/small children on bikes. There is an older kid jungle gym built by Incord thats pretty cool. Large parking lot and a covered pavilion for picnics or party rental.

Review №28

Very nice & large park. Multiple playgrounds for children of a variety of ages - from very young / barely walking right up to older kids (at least up to the point where they grow out of playgrounds altogether). There are numerous soccer fields & baseball fields & a track around the entire perimeter thats great for walking people or dogs!
